Abstract

The invention discloses a bottom plate opening combined box-shaped track beam suspension system for suspension type monorail transit, which is applied to a suspension type monorail transit system so as to replace a steel box-shaped track beam with the traditional steel structural form and a steel upright with the traditional steel structural form and improve the bearing capacity, the deformation and the durability of the track beam. During erecting, an inhaul cable (6-1) penetrates through a pier cover beam (2-1) and a base (7-1) in sequence through mounting a fixed support (5-1) on the base (7-1) and is tensioned and anchored on the top surface of the pier cover beam (2-1); and a bottom plate opening combined box-shaped track beam (1) is suspended under the pier cover beam (2-1). A movable support (5-2) is mounted on a base (7-2); an inhaul cable (6-2) penetrates through a pier cover beam (2-2) and the base (7-2) in sequence through mounting a movable support (5-2) on the base (7-2) and is tensioned and anchored on the top surface of the pier cover beam (2-2); and the bottom plate opening combined box-shaped track beam (1) is suspended under the pier cover beam (2-2). Therefore, a suspension type bottom plate opening combined box-shaped track beam suspension system is formed.

Background technology
Within 1893, German EugenLangen has invented suspension type monorail traffic, and is showing in 1898-1901The Wu Pata city, city-Ruhr Region in Germany (Wupppertaler) of the outstanding car of name has built the suspension type monorail iron of 13.3kmRoad, this is to be the earliest, also suspension type monorail traffic with the longest history in the world. Henceforth, GermanyChiba city, the Prefectura de Kanagawa etc. of Dortmund, Dusseldorf and Japan also built certain mileage in successionSuspension type monorail railway. Also there is no at present the suspension type monorail traffic route of a formal operation in China, heavyThe cross-saddle single-track traffic circuit of celebrating is China's monorail transit circuit few in number.
The civil engineering structure such as track girder and bridge pier in existing suspension type monorail traffic system adopts the shape of steel construction moreFormula, adopts steel tank ellbeam as track girder, by steel column by overhead track girder unsettled. Steel track beamBy being arranged on two gold of two the metal supporting leg freely-supporteds correspondence on steel bridge pier capping beam outside steel tank ellbeamBelong to above support, form the stressed system of steel tank ellbeam freely-supported. This stressed system is because of steel box-girder steel plateThickness is little, and stressed flexing phenomenon very easily occurs, and causes the vehicular load of its carrying little, unfavorable to antidetonation, railRoad beam easily produces larger distortion, is unfavorable for the linear control of track girder; Metal structure is also easy to corrosion, shadowRing its durability.
